Subject: [PATCH 7/9] xfs: support in-memory btrees
Date: Fri, 30 Dec 2022 14:17:42 -0800	[thread overview]
Message-ID: <167243866250.711834.16040353400926127990.stgit@magnolia> (raw)
In-Reply-To: <167243866153.711834.17585439086893346840.stgit@magnolia>

From: Darrick J. Wong <djwong@kernel.org>

Adapt the generic btree cursor code to be able to create a btree whose
buffers come from a (presumably in-memory) buftarg with a header block
that's specific to in-memory btrees.  We'll connect this to other parts
of online scrub in the next patches.

Note that in-memory btrees always have a block size matching the system
memory page size for efficiency reasons.

diff --git a/libxfs/xfbtree.c b/libxfs/xfbtree.c
new file mode 100644
index 00000000000..0481e9ed9f4
--- /dev/null
+++ b/libxfs/xfbtree.c
@@ -0,0 +1,343 @@
+/* SPDX-License-Identifier: GPL-2.0 */
+/*
+ * Copyright (C) 2022 Oracle.  All Rights Reserved.
+ * Author: Darrick J. Wong <djwong@kernel.org>
+ */
+#include "libxfs_priv.h"
+#include "libxfs.h"
+#include "xfile.h"
+#include "xfbtree.h"
+#include "xfs_btree_mem.h"
+
+/* btree ops functions for in-memory btrees. */
+
+static xfs_failaddr_t
+xfs_btree_mem_head_verify(
+	struct xfs_buf			*bp)
+{
+	struct xfs_btree_mem_head	*mhead = bp->b_addr;
+	struct xfs_mount		*mp = bp->b_mount;
+
+	if (!xfs_verify_magic(bp, mhead->mh_magic))
+		return __this_address;
+	if (be32_to_cpu(mhead->mh_nlevels) == 0)
+		return __this_address;
+	if (!uuid_equal(&mhead->mh_uuid, &mp->m_sb.sb_meta_uuid))
+		return __this_address;
+
+	return NULL;
+}
+
+static void
+xfs_btree_mem_head_read_verify(
+	struct xfs_buf		*bp)
+{
+	xfs_failaddr_t		fa = xfs_btree_mem_head_verify(bp);
+
+	if (fa)
+		xfs_verifier_error(bp, -EFSCORRUPTED, fa);
+}
+
+static void
+xfs_btree_mem_head_write_verify(
+	struct xfs_buf		*bp)
+{
+	xfs_failaddr_t		fa = xfs_btree_mem_head_verify(bp);
+
+	if (fa)
+		xfs_verifier_error(bp, -EFSCORRUPTED, fa);
+}
+
+static const struct xfs_buf_ops xfs_btree_mem_head_buf_ops = {
+	.name			= "xfs_btree_mem_head",
+	.magic			= { cpu_to_be32(XFS_BTREE_MEM_HEAD_MAGIC),
+				    cpu_to_be32(XFS_BTREE_MEM_HEAD_MAGIC) },
+	.verify_read		= xfs_btree_mem_head_read_verify,
+	.verify_write		= xfs_btree_mem_head_write_verify,
+	.verify_struct		= xfs_btree_mem_head_verify,
+};
+
+/* Initialize the header block for an in-memory btree. */
+static inline void
+xfs_btree_mem_head_init(
+	struct xfs_buf			*head_bp,
+	unsigned long long		owner,
+	xfileoff_t			leaf_xfoff)
+{
+	struct xfs_btree_mem_head	*mhead = head_bp->b_addr;
+	struct xfs_mount		*mp = head_bp->b_mount;
+
+	mhead->mh_magic = cpu_to_be32(XFS_BTREE_MEM_HEAD_MAGIC);
+	mhead->mh_nlevels = cpu_to_be32(1);
+	mhead->mh_owner = cpu_to_be64(owner);
+	mhead->mh_root = cpu_to_be64(leaf_xfoff);
+	uuid_copy(&mhead->mh_uuid, &mp->m_sb.sb_meta_uuid);
+
+	head_bp->b_ops = &xfs_btree_mem_head_buf_ops;
+}
+
+/* Return tree height from the in-memory btree head. */
+unsigned int
+xfs_btree_mem_head_nlevels(
+	struct xfs_buf			*head_bp)
+{
+	struct xfs_btree_mem_head	*mhead = head_bp->b_addr;
+
+	return be32_to_cpu(mhead->mh_nlevels);
+}
+
+/* Extract the buftarg target for this xfile btree. */
+struct xfs_buftarg *
+xfbtree_target(struct xfbtree *xfbtree)
+{
+	return xfbtree->target;
+}
+
+/* Is this daddr (sector offset) contained within the buffer target? */
+static inline bool
+xfbtree_verify_buftarg_xfileoff(
+	struct xfs_buftarg	*btp,
+	xfileoff_t		xfoff)
+{
+	xfs_daddr_t		xfoff_daddr = xfo_to_daddr(xfoff);
+
+	return xfs_buftarg_verify_daddr(btp, xfoff_daddr);
+}
+
+/* Is this btree xfile offset contained within the xfile? */
+bool
+xfbtree_verify_xfileoff(
+	struct xfs_btree_cur	*cur,
+	unsigned long long	xfoff)
+{
+	struct xfs_buftarg	*btp = xfbtree_target(cur->bc_mem.xfbtree);
+
+	return xfbtree_verify_buftarg_xfileoff(btp, xfoff);
+}
+
+/* Check if a btree pointer is reasonable. */
+int
+xfbtree_check_ptr(
+	struct xfs_btree_cur		*cur,
+	const union xfs_btree_ptr	*ptr,
+	int				index,
+	int				level)
+{
+	xfileoff_t			bt_xfoff;
+	xfs_failaddr_t			fa = NULL;
+
+	ASSERT(cur->bc_flags & XFS_BTREE_IN_MEMORY);
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S)
+		bt_xfoff = be64_to_cpu(ptr->l);
+	else
+		bt_xfoff = be32_to_cpu(ptr->s);
+
+	if (!xfbtree_verify_xfileoff(cur, bt_xfoff))
+		fa = __this_address;
+
+	if (fa) {
+		xfs_err(cur->bc_mp,
+"In-memory: Corrupt btree %d flags 0x%x pointer at level %d index %d fa %pS.",
+				cur->bc_btnum, cur->bc_flags, level, index,
+				fa);
+		return -EFSCORRUPTED;
+	}
+	return 0;
+}
+
+/* Convert a btree pointer to a daddr */
+xfs_daddr_t
+xfbtree_ptr_to_daddr(
+	struct xfs_btree_cur		*cur,
+	const union xfs_btree_ptr	*ptr)
+{
+	xfileoff_t			bt_xfoff;
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S)
+		bt_xfoff = be64_to_cpu(ptr->l);
+	else
+		bt_xfoff = be32_to_cpu(ptr->s);
+	return xfo_to_daddr(bt_xfoff);
+}
+
+/* Set the pointer to point to this buffer. */
+void
+xfbtree_buf_to_ptr(
+	struct xfs_btree_cur	*cur,
+	struct xfs_buf		*bp,
+	union xfs_btree_ptr	*ptr)
+{
+	xfileoff_t		xfoff = xfs_daddr_to_xfo(xfs_buf_daddr(bp));
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S)
+		ptr->l = cpu_to_be64(xfoff);
+	else
+		ptr->s = cpu_to_be32(xfoff);
+}
+
+/* Return the in-memory btree block size, in units of 512 bytes. */
+unsigned int xfbtree_bbsize(void)
+{
+	return xfo_to_daddr(1);
+}
+
+/* Set the root of an in-memory btree. */
+void
+xfbtree_set_root(
+	struct xfs_btree_cur		*cur,
+	const union xfs_btree_ptr	*ptr,
+	int				inc)
+{
+	struct xfs_buf			*head_bp = cur->bc_mem.head_bp;
+	struct xfs_btree_mem_head	*mhead = head_bp->b_addr;
+
+	ASSERT(cur->bc_flags & XFS_BTREE_IN_MEMORY);
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S) {
+		mhead->mh_root = ptr->l;
+	} else {
+		uint32_t		root = be32_to_cpu(ptr->s);
+
+		mhead->mh_root = cpu_to_be64(root);
+	}
+	be32_add_cpu(&mhead->mh_nlevels, inc);
+	xfs_trans_log_buf(cur->bc_tp, head_bp, 0, sizeof(*mhead) - 1);
+}
+
+/* Initialize a pointer from the in-memory btree header. */
+void
+xfbtree_init_ptr_from_cur(
+	struct xfs_btree_cur		*cur,
+	union xfs_btree_ptr		*ptr)
+{
+	struct xfs_buf			*head_bp = cur->bc_mem.head_bp;
+	struct xfs_btree_mem_head	*mhead = head_bp->b_addr;
+
+	ASSERT(cur->bc_flags & XFS_BTREE_IN_MEMORY);
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S) {
+		ptr->l = mhead->mh_root;
+	} else {
+		uint64_t		root = be64_to_cpu(mhead->mh_root);
+
+		ptr->s = cpu_to_be32(root);
+	}
+}
+
+/* Duplicate an in-memory btree cursor. */
+struct xfs_btree_cur *
+xfbtree_dup_cursor(
+	struct xfs_btree_cur		*cur)
+{
+	struct xfs_btree_cur		*ncur;
+
+	ASSERT(cur->bc_flags & XFS_BTREE_IN_MEMORY);
+
+	ncur = xfs_btree_alloc_cursor(cur->bc_mp, cur->bc_tp, cur->bc_btnum,
+			cur->bc_maxlevels, cur->bc_cache);
+	ncur->bc_flags = cur->bc_flags;
+	ncur->bc_nlevels = cur->bc_nlevels;
+	ncur->bc_statoff = cur->bc_statoff;
+	ncur->bc_ops = cur->bc_ops;
+	memcpy(&ncur->bc_mem, &cur->bc_mem, sizeof(cur->bc_mem));
+
+	if (cur->bc_mem.pag)
+		ncur->bc_mem.pag = xfs_perag_bump(cur->bc_mem.pag);
+
+	return ncur;
+}
+
+/* Check the owner of an in-memory btree block. */
+xfs_failaddr_t
+xfbtree_check_block_owner(
+	struct xfs_btree_cur	*cur,
+	struct xfs_btree_block	*block)
+{
+	struct xfbtree		*xfbt = cur->bc_mem.xfbtree;
+
+	if (cur->bc_flags & XFS_BTREE_LONG_PTRS) {
+		if (be64_to_cpu(block->bb_u.l.bb_owner) != xfbt->owner)
+			return __this_address;
+
+		return NULL;
+	}
+
+	if (be32_to_cpu(block->bb_u.s.bb_owner) != xfbt->owner)
+		return __this_address;
+
+	return NULL;
+}
+
+/* Return the owner of this in-memory btree. */
+unsigned long long
+xfbtree_owner(
+	struct xfs_btree_cur	*cur)
+{
+	return cur->bc_mem.xfbtree->owner;
+}
+
+/* Return the xfile offset (in blocks) of a btree buffer. */
+unsigned long long
+xfbtree_buf_to_xfoff(
+	struct xfs_btree_cur	*cur,
+	struct xfs_buf		*bp)
+{
+	ASSERT(cur->bc_flags & XFS_BTREE_IN_MEMORY);
+
+	return xfs_daddr_to_xfo(xfs_buf_daddr(bp));
+}
+
+/* Verify a long-format btree block. */
+xfs_failaddr_t
+xfbtree_lblock_verify(
+	struct xfs_buf		*bp,
+	unsigned int		max_recs)
+{
+	struct xfs_btree_block	*block = XFS_BUF_TO_BLOCK(bp);
+	struct xfs_buftarg	*btp = bp->b_target;
+
+	/* numrecs verification */
+	if (be16_to_cpu(block->bb_numrecs) > max_recs)
+		return __this_address;
+
+	/* sibling pointer verification */
+	if (block->bb_u.l.bb_leftsib != cpu_to_be64(NULLFSBLOCK) &&
+	    !xfbtree_verify_buftarg_xfileoff(btp,
+				be64_to_cpu(block->bb_u.l.bb_leftsib)))
+		return __this_address;
+
+	if (block->bb_u.l.bb_rightsib != cpu_to_be64(NULLFSBLOCK) &&
+	    !xfbtree_verify_buftarg_xfileoff(btp,
+				be64_to_cpu(block->bb_u.l.bb_rightsib)))
+		return __this_address;
+
+	return NULL;
+}
+
+/* Verify a short-format btree block. */
+xfs_failaddr_t
+xfbtree_sblock_verify(
+	struct xfs_buf		*bp,
+	unsigned int		max_recs)
+{
+	struct xfs_btree_block	*block = XFS_BUF_TO_BLOCK(bp);
+	struct xfs_buftarg	*btp = bp->b_target;
+
+	/* numrecs verification */
+	if (be16_to_cpu(block->bb_numrecs) > max_recs)
+		return __this_address;
+
+	/* sibling pointer verification */
+	if (block->bb_u.s.bb_leftsib != cpu_to_be32(NULLAGBLOCK) &&
+	    !xfbtree_verify_buftarg_xfileoff(btp,
+				be32_to_cpu(block->bb_u.s.bb_leftsib)))
+		return __this_address;
+
+	if (block->bb_u.s.bb_rightsib != cpu_to_be32(NULLAGBLOCK) &&
+	    !xfbtree_verify_buftarg_xfileoff(btp,
+				be32_to_cpu(block->bb_u.s.bb_rightsib)))
+		return __this_address;
+
+	return NULL;
+}
diff --git a/libxfs/xfbtree.h b/libxfs/xfbtree.h
new file mode 100644
index 00000000000..e378b771637
--- /dev/null
+++ b/libxfs/xfbtree.h
@@ -0,0 +1,36 @@
+/* SPDX-License-Identifier: GPL-2.0 */
+/*
+ * Copyright (C) 2022 Oracle.  All Rights Reserved.
+ * Author: Darrick J. Wong <djwong@kernel.org>
+ */
+#ifndef __LIBXFS_XFBTREE_H__
+#define __LIBXFS_XFBTREE_H__
+
+#ifdef CONFIG_XFS_IN_MEMORY_BTREE
+
+/* Root block for an in-memory btree. */
+struct xfs_btree_mem_head {
+	__be32				mh_magic;
+	__be32				mh_nlevels;
+	__be64				mh_owner;
+	__be64				mh_root;
+	uuid_t				mh_uuid;
+};
+
+#define XFS_BTREE_MEM_HEAD_MAGIC	0x4341544D	/* "CATM" */
+
+/* in-memory btree header is always block 0 in the backing store */
+#define XFS_BTREE_MEM_HEAD_DADDR	0
+
+/* xfile-backed in-memory btrees */
+
+struct xfbtree {
+	struct xfs_buftarg		*target;
+
+	/* Owner of this btree. */
+	unsigned long long		owner;
+};
+
+#endif /* CONFIG_XFS_IN_MEMORY_BTREE */
+
+#endif /* __LIBXFS_XFBTREE_H__ */
